Summary of BPM tests in August 2006 – 1/2
![Page 14: Report on SRF Work-packages 7 - 11](https://reader036.fdocuments.in/reader036/viewer/2022070418/56815881550346895dc5e221/html5/thumbnails/14.jpg)
CARE SC meeting, CERN, 13th September, 2006.
• RMS resolution: ~ 40 µm (depending on beam jitter)
• Theoretical resolution: 15 µm
• Aim to improve the resolution while maintaining the dynamci range
• Remove attenuators (~ -3 dB) ---> resolution <10µm (in theory)
• Change the power mixer (input RF power ~ 16 dBm) ---> resolution < 1 µm (theoretically)
Summary of BPM tests in August 2006 - 2/2

Status of HOM Activity at FLASH
• Cavity relative misalignments measured in ACC4 and ACC5
• BPM-like resolution measured around 10 µm for position and 200 µrad for angle
• Thesis of Rita Paparella finished, examination on September 22.
• Journal publication submitted collectively to PRST-AB, this month.
